Hide and Seek

Remember when the world was new,
At one with life, all things in tune?
We chased the sun all afternoon
Through freedom’s skies and garden bloom.

God walked along our paths with glee.
Together we all laughed with ease.
We longed to hear His loving voice
Before the sin of self rejoiced.

But then came death through open eyes.
To innocence, we said goodbye.
And now our Father waits alone,
Our nakedness keeps us from home.

He seeks us in our secret places.
Since the Choice, we hide our faces.
Running from His perfect peace,
An endless game of hide and seek.

Please find me Lord behind all vice,
To play, once more, in paradise.

“The man (Adam) and his wife (Eve) were both naked, and they felt no shame.”
Genesis 2:25

I believe this scripture best describes the state of mankind after God created Adam and Eve, shortly before the fall. They were briefly innocent, with eyes off self, consumed by God’s presence to the point of being unaware of their own nakedness in His garden. After the apple incident, everything changed forever. They became aware of their own nakedness and hid from God. This is where we lost something we’ve been searching for ever since (in my humble opinion).
